Internal Memo — Transition to Annual Billing. Effective next quarter, Harrowfield Analytics will default new contracts to annual billing, with monthly terms available only by exception approval. The change improves cash predictability and reduces churn exposure identified in the spring review. Sales leads should update proposal templates carefully and flag at-risk renewals early. The broader rationale is summarized in the note below.

board note of kadug-tawig: Only 5 of the 100 pilot accounts renewed Oliath, so a churn review is set for April 15.

Heads up: if the Lintrock baseline file in the Quarrow repo drifts from main, CI fails with a "stale baseline" error even when the code is fine. Quick fix is to regenerate the baseline on a clean checkout and re-push. If a customer build is blocked, confirm the failing run matches the token below before escalating.

build token for yadug-yagag: htk21_c863c33eb8b82c0c9c152

Leadership Review Briefing — Pellam House Lease

Landlord Thornmere Estates proposes a seven-year renewal at 12% above current rent. Alternative sites in Dunsfold Quarter cost less but require fit-out capital. Negotiations resume next month; we hold a six-month break option as leverage. Recommendation: counter at 4% with capped indexation. Board context follows below.

confidential, kahog-bawif: The northern region missed its Pramir quota by 20.0 percent last quarter. Casaxek Freight plans to lower the Fraion list price by 41.5 percent in December. The finance team signed off on a budget of $236.4 million for Project Druius. The renewal with Fenysix Partners closes at $91.3 million a year, 2.1 percent below the last contract.

Night-shift staff: Floor 4 of the Tellhaven Building opens this week. After 21:00, access is via the rear stairwell only; the lifts are locked out overnight during the settling period. Complete a walk-through of the new floor once per shift and log it. The stairwell keypad accepts the code below.

badge for yahop-fawep: bdg-XBKXI-68071